Since its founding, The Dance hub has developed a unique focus: dance classes and courses tailored to the particular needs of adult beginning and intermediate dancers. This focus is taken to its full potential by The Dance Hub Performance Group (TDHPG). As director Carrie Diamond says, “The pinnacle of our vision for adult ballet at The Dance Hub is the Adult Student Performance Group. It provides adult ballet students the opportunity to learn about the living artform of ballet through immersion in ongoing technique classes, rehearsing original choreography, and performing.”

To qualify for the group, your dance technique should be at a high beginning level or higher. We are looking for students who are enthusiastic about the creative process.

About ASPG

How much time would I need to commit to the program?

You will need to attend a minimum of two technique classes per week. Rehearsals will take 2-3 hours per week with additional rehearsal time scheduled near performances.

How much dance experience do I need?

You don’t have to have started ballet as a child to join the group! (Although it’s okay if you have). In fact, some of the dancers started their formal training recently at The Dance Hub. You should be dancing at least a high-beginner level. This is a learning experience and your commitment to the project is more important than your proficiency.

Is this a professional group?

No, this is NOT a professional group. That is not the point or purpose. It is an amateur group, meaning, the dancers love what they do and are highly motivated to do the work. ASPG is about immersion in the creative process, working hard, and having a good time doing it. We can’t stress that enough.

Does ASPG perform?

Yes! That is the whole point of the program. We cultivate a supportive and encouraging work environment, especially for those who are new to performing. ASPG performs annually on Up Close at The Dance Hub. During COVID, two performances per day are given with smaller audiences to allow distancing. We also plan to give outreach performances at senior residences and at afterschool kids programs.

Is there a cost?

Yes. Tuition for ASPG is $100/month for each month of the rehearsal/performance season. A typical season costs $600 to participate. In addition, ASPG dancers will be required to buy their costumes—at minimal cost. Scholarships are available.
